Output e0b3c0521746778a33b7b6314f5c62558442ebe670bfee4fa6cbfc32c8c604ae:21

value
46965794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e590b438690d2a046335375e16e5319f9508e0b OP_EQUAL
address
MGW2RM89ZQKrMVfze67Fs5PYkdydW7gWnB
transaction
e0b3c0521746778a33b7b6314f5c62558442ebe670bfee4fa6cbfc32c8c604ae
spent
true